Chameleon Habits Observed by An Officer in Africa

An officer records rare chameleon behaviors seen near his tent during a parade retreat. The animal fed on flies and watermelon, changed color with mood, and displayed a bright green body with gold spots. The chameleon grew enlarged when in a good mood and died in Sicily, leaving the observer regretful.

An Odd Passenger On The Empire Vessel

A traveler recounts boarding the Empire on the upper lakes last June and meeting a remarkably homely, stammering man claimed as the ugliest person afloat. A Hoosier sailor bets on the stranger, who answers with defiant stoicism and a stout retort about being made by God.
